The Stevenson butt-suckers love to claim that Kovalev ducked him but it's not true. Network disputes are what ruined this fight.
Stevenson could've fought Kovalev when he was with HBO but declined because he thought he was going to get a lucrative Hopkins package deal.
In my opinion, neither fighter is "scurred" of the other. They both made business decisions that prevented this fight from happening, and it's indicative of a major problem in boxing.
That said, I really don't see why people would favor Stevenson. He's old, inactive and has fought soft opposition.
